TAU EPSILON PHI FRATERNITY GAMMA TAU CHAPTER
EIN 85-0883056 · Student Sororities & Fraternities (B83)
What they do
to TEACH YOUNG MEN THAT THERE is MORE to BE GAINED OUT of LIFE BY SERVING OTHERS. to PROVIDE THE FORUM THROUGH FRATERNITY for OUR AMBITIONS to BE HEARD and PRACTICED. to GIVE to OTHERS WITHOUT SELSH THOUGHT of GAIN or PERSONAL ADVANCEMENT. to CREATE A BETTER SOCIETY WHERE MEN HAVE LEARNED to VALUE OTHERS AS THEY VALUE THEMSELVES. to HAVE A MEMBERSHIP WHO RESPECT ONE ANOTHER and THE ORGANIZATION for WHICH THEY ALL STAND.

Ask these three easy questions
- Who did you help? Ask for a recent story or report that shows real results.
- What will my money do? Ask exactly what your gift will pay for.
- Is this really the charity? Give only through its official website or confirmed phone number.
Worth asking: Expenses exceeded revenue by $111,711 this year. Ask whether that was planned or caused by a one-time event.
Bottom line: Do not decide from a name, mission statement, or tax status alone. Look at where the money went, then ask what changed, who was helped, and what your gift will do. YouCanGiveBack does not endorse or grade organizations.
